Applications
1. Agricultural Pest Control
Pyriproxyfen is extensively used in agriculture to manage pests in crops such as:
● Cotton
● Citrus fruits
● Vegetables
● Ornamentals
It controls a broad range of pests, especially whiteflies, aphids, thrips, and scale insects by disrupting their life cycles.
Mode of Action:
● Inhibits metamorphosis from larva to adult
● Prevents egg hatching and development
● Sterilizes adult insects
This makes it effective in resistance management and integrated pest management (IPM) systems due to its non-neurotoxic, targeted action.
2. Public Health and Mosquito Control
Pyriproxyfen is used in mosquito control programs to curb the spread of diseases such as:
● Dengue fever
● Zika virus
● Chikungunya
● Malaria
It is often applied in:
● Larvicidal treatments of stagnant water sources
● Treated bed nets
● Indoor residual sprays
● Container treatments
Its long-lasting action in water bodies helps disrupt mosquito breeding and reduce adult mosquito populations, especially Aedes aegypti and Anopheles species.
3. Veterinary Use
Pyriproxyfen is commonly included in flea control products for pets such as dogs and cats. It is formulated in:
● Spot-on treatments
● Flea collars
● Sprays and shampoos
By preventing the development of flea eggs and larvae, it breaks the infestation cycle without harming pets.
4. Household and Structural Pest Control
Used in combination with other insecticides, pyriproxyfen is effective in:
● Cockroach baits
● Ant control products
● Household sprays
It complements adulticidal insecticides by sterilizing surviving adults and preventing new infestations.
5. Stored Product Protection
It is sometimes used to protect stored grains and commodities by preventing infestations by pests such as moths and beetles, without the use of toxic fumigants.
Benefits
1. Target-Specific Action
Pyriproxyfen's mode of action is highly specific to insect endocrine systems, meaning:
● It does not harm humans or animals at normal exposure levels
● Minimal impact on beneficial insects like pollinators when used appropriately
This selectivity makes it an excellent choice for IPM programs.
2. Low Mammalian Toxicity
Pyriproxyfen is classified as having low acute toxicity to mammals. It is:
● Non-carcinogenic
● Non-mutagenic
● Safe for use in public health and domestic settings when applied according to guidelines
This improves user and environmental safety.
3. Long Residual Activity
It offers long-lasting control by remaining active for extended periods, especially in water or porous surfaces. This:
● Reduces frequency of applications
● Lowers labor and product costs
4. Resistance Management
When used in rotation with or in combination with other insecticides (such as adulticides), pyriproxyfen helps delay resistance development, making it valuable for sustainable pest control programs.
5. Environmental Compatibility
● Rapidly degrades in sunlight and soil
● Low bioaccumulation potential
● Minimal aquatic toxicity when used in recommended doses
This eco-friendly profile supports green pest control strategies.
